
Formalismus
Formalismus is an approach or perspective that emphasizes the importance of formal elements—such as structure, rules, and technical aspects—over content or meaning. In art, literature, or philosophy, it focuses on how things are created and organized rather than what they are about. For example, a formalist analyzing a painting would concentrate on color, composition, and technique rather than the story it tells. This approach helps appreciate the craftsmanship and design, highlighting the intrinsic qualities of the work itself rather than external interpretations or messages.
